Re: General USA Student Visa Enquiries-part 15 by ridlaw(m): 6:02am On Aug 31, 2020
VOs interview a lot of people with different majors going to different schools. You can’t expect them to know specific details about your program or school. And even if they do, it’s your responsibility to present your case in the best way possible. Never assume they should know something.
See listen, if you start to take your courses online now, it defeats the purpose of F1 visa. F1 primarily allow you to take your courses IN CLASS. This is why I advice you not to start with online classes because it might make things hard for you by the time you go for interview. And again, this is a period of uncertainty. Nothing is sure. Many things are changing. What if your school decides to permanently continue with online learning after this semester? Just differ till everything is clearer. Best of luck.
Jidebambam:
The program is Master's in film production. I was thinking any reasonable VO should realize there has to be hands-on involved in a program like thsi. I'm just afraid I'll lose the $5000 per semester assistance if I defer.

Re: General USA Student Visa Enquiries-part 15 by Friedpotato: 9:19am On Aug 31, 2020
ridlaw:
Hey, learn to make your opinion without attacking people. I gave my opinion based on my knowledge and experience about the visa process. If you disagree, you can as well state your points, rather than attack me.



sorry if I came off rude.

You have to understand that there are persons in STEM courses taking online classes currently. STEM courses requires practical sections, if they don't do the practical sections they won't graduate. I know a dude that was able to pick non practical classes for this first semester. That is another point someone can tell the V.O.

This is not a case off "since your school has option of online classes" like a dude here mentioned for his MBA.
It's impossible to take STEM courses online because you won't meet the requirements to graduate. For people in other courses, cogent reasons can also be brought out aside the ones I stated initially.
